Get started6 Becket Court is a one-bedroom semi-detached house in Worthing (BN14 7PQ). It has a recorded floor area of 44 m² (around 474 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band A. At 44 m² this is the 3rd smallest of 8 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 42–56 m². The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the top. On EPC score it ranks first in the building (76 versus a worst of 63). The latest certificate (February 2025) shows a C (score 76), near the top of the C band. The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since May 2014. Between certificates, wall efficiency dropped from Average to Poor.
It hasn't traded since September 1996, a hold of 30 years that's notably long for the area. Only one transfer is on record with HM Land Registry, suggesting it has stayed in the same hands for a long time. Today's modelled estimate of £144,000 sits 962.7% above the 1996 sale of £13,550.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£29/sq ft) was about 85.1% below the postcode norm. Its energy rating outperforms most of the postcode (better than 71% of similar EPCs).
